Santa María del Val
Santa María del Val is a municipality located in the province of Cuenca, Castile-La Mancha, Spain. According to the 2004 census, the municipality has a population of 102 inhabitants.Places in the Area
Nearby places include Lagunaseca and Torcas de Lagunaseca.
